Bacon And Chipotle Potato Salad

 
Ingredients -
1 1/2 Pound Potatoes (peeled and cut into 1 inch cubes)
Salt
3/4 Cup Sour Cream
1/2 Cup Mayonnaise
2 Tablespoons of Hot Sauce with Chipotle Flavors
1 Tablespoon Dijon Mustard
1/2 Teaspoon Garlic (finely chopped)
3 Slices Bacon (cooked and crumbled)
2 Hard Boiled Eggs (coarsely chopped)
 
Preparation:

1. Place potatoes in a large saucepan and cover with water.

2. Add 2 teaspoons salt and bring to a boil.

3. Reduce heat to medium.

4. Cover and cook 12 to 15 minutes or until potatoes are tender.

5. Drain in a colander.

6. Cool.

7. Meanwhile, in a small bowl, combine sour cream, mayonnaise, Chipotle Hot Sauce, mustard, and garlic.

8. Mix well.

9. Place potatoes in a large bowl with bacon and eggs.

10. Add dressing and toss to coat.

11. Cover and refrigerate for at least 2 hours for the flavors to meld.

Hard Boiled Egg Tips
Once you have finished boiling your eggs use the tips of your fingers to peel the shell. Start at the large end of the egg. It’s best if you do this holding the egg under cold water. It helps to release the shell without you tearing up the yolk. Remember to throw the egg shells into the garbage can when you are done, because they have a nasty habit of clogging up your drains.
